That is a fly by wire system consisting of a Throttle actuator control (TAC) and Throttle position sensor (TPS).By removing it and cycling the key, you were able to have it re calibrate itself. Most automobiles do it every time you cycle the key. Some need a scan tool. The ECM calibrates it by feeling the load of increased amperage when plate stops all the way open then it cycles closed and detects the same. The number one issue causing that is sticky dirt holding plate closed so it grabs during key cycle and goes haywire. 2nd is internal issues or slightly loose connector terminals. I just repaired my 08' B-man as-per your vid. When I turned the screwdriver clockwise the stva's spring made it return to the same position. I did everything else you did and moved it until the "noise", backed off a hair, then tightened it. After a couple tries I finally got it working properly.

The f1 problem showed up again, one year after I did you video solution. I checked all the parameters and I realized that if you inject lubricate (WD40) to the intake port and then do again what you do to your video the problem will be disappeared again. 👍
